229: The ‘Piste X Code’, Slope Safety and Skiing Without Fear

In this episode we discuss how to ski safely on the slopes, and why that’s important. Plus we find out about the opening weekend of the season in Les 3 Vallées and take a look at the new venue for the London Snow Show.

Host Iain Martin was joined by Kimberley Kay and Dr Carol Porter, authors of the ‘Project Fear’ study and Louise Paley and Amie Henderson, co-founders of the ‘Piste X Code’.

Read the main findings of ‘Project Fear’ (20:45)
62% of UK female respondents said fear or anxiety impact on their enjoyment of snowsports (21:15)
The main fears are of injury and other skiers/snowboarders going too fast (22:15)
Find out about the ‘Piste X Code’ project (25:00)
A British five-year-old died in an accident in Flaine in 2022 (25:15)
